* ''Series/{{SCTV}}'' had "The Hefty Neil Story" which mirrored the first movie, with Rocky (Joe Flaherty), becoming the manager of an overweight boxer, Hefty Neil(Creator/JohnCandy). [[note]]A ShoutOut to TV theme composer Neal Hefti.[[/note]] However unlike Rocky who goes the distance, Hefty Neil has a very short fight, being knocked out in seconds.
